Serial communications are essential for every Micro-controllers to communicate between Micro-controllers and another device.The Micro-controller sends these 1 and 0 (bits) that contain necessary information one by one, or Serially.These bits form together and turn into bytes (composed of 8 bits).

Just connect Arduino USB Plug to Raspberry PI with USB cable and check the connection between Arduino and Raspberry pi by type ls devtty in Raspberry Pi terminal, the result should be content devttyACM0 and you are good to go.
